    Do Security Cameras Prevent Crime?

     

    outdoor security camera on house

    Credit: Vivint

     

    Burglaries have been demonstrated to be prevented by security cameras. Even if thieves do get in to steal your belongings, their faces will be captured on camera, making it easy to identify them afterward. They are more inclined to target properties with no apparent CCTVs because of this risk.

    The sheer existence of exterior CCTV cameras has shown to be a strong deterrent to would-be burglars, which is why some homes have false security cameras.

    However, we don't recommend relying only on fake security cameras to protect your property. A fake security camera may work against beginner burglars, but it will not work against more experienced criminals. Investing in a working video surveillance system is still a good idea. In the event of a break-in, you'll be able to identify the perpetrator this way.

     

    Do Security Cameras Deter Crime/Reduce Crime?

     

    burglar breaking into house

    Credit: Palmer Electric Company

     

    Security cameras have an impact on crime rates because they prevent robbers. CCTVs resulted in a significant drop in crime rates, according to a study based on 40 years of evaluation research. When compared to control regions, crime was reduced by 13% in areas with security cameras.

    The survey also discovered that security cameras have the greatest impact on reducing crime in car parks, with residential areas coming in second.

    These numbers demonstrate that video surveillance systems are worthwhile investments, whether they are installed in a residential or commercial setting. Furthermore, CCTVs benefit not only property owners, but also contribute to the safety of entire neighborhoods, giving inhabitants peace of mind.

    Is It Necessary to Hide Your Camera Systems?

     

    security camera hiding in tree

    Credit: Blink

     

    When you think about security cameras, you might imagine cameras hidden behind trees, under rocks, or otherwise out of sight. However, several studies have shown that burglars are less likely to choose homes with security cameras to ransack, therefore having hidden cameras defeats the objective. Security cameras installed in places that can easily be seen can actively prevent crime rather than passively recording it.

     

    How Can Security Cameras Be Made More Effective?

     

    Burglars have a tendency to target specific places. If you're going to install security cameras, make sure they cover all of your home's primary entrance points. Front and back doors, garage doors, and windows, especially on the first level or basement, are examples. The more cameras you have installed around your property, the more likely you are to reduce crime.

    When the Burglar Broke Into My House, Why Didn’t the Surveillance Camera Work?

     burglar on surveillance in house

    Credit: Storyblocks

     

    To dissuade burglars, a professional security camera with the correct setup is useful. If your security cameras fail to send you real-time push notifications or capture the criminal's images/videos during a break-in, use the techniques below to resolve the problem. As a result, the effectiveness of security cameras in deterring crime can be maximized.

    • Verify that the push notification feature is turned on.
    • Verify that the motion detection recording feature on the security camera software is enabled.
    • Adjust the motion detection sensitivity of your security cameras.
    • Double-check that you've covered all of your home's key entrances.

     

    Once you've properly installed your security cameras, you'll be able to discourage criminal activity and unwanted attention to your home.

     

    Cameras for Commercial Environments

     security camera in workplace

    Credit: cctv-camera.com

     

    Commercial CCTV cameras provide a plethora of advantages. They not only deter burglaries, but they also deter vandalism and deliberate property damage, resulting in lower maintenance and repair costs.

    Outdoor security cameras also allow you to keep track of who enters and exits the property, allowing you to quickly notice any suspicious individuals and have them leave the premises if necessary. In the event of theft or other criminal conduct, you'll be able to review and identify those who entered the establishment.

    Security cameras are also beneficial in terms of insurance considerations. They may result in lower premiums and make claim processing simpler and faster for you.

    Indoor CCTV cameras are very beneficial for commercial premises. They allow you to keep track of your employees' progress and ensure that everyone is doing their job. You may also use the cameras to ensure the safety of your employees. You'll be able to observe if they're adhering to safety procedures and detect workplace dangers that could lead to mishaps.

    Finally, commercial CCTVs can assist you to maintain your company's reputation. If you run a business where a lot of people come and leave throughout the day, installing a security system where they can be seen will make them feel safer. For your part, the added security step will demonstrate to clients that your company is concerned about their safety.
